How fast is DSL internet in Fleming County?
The map below shows maximum DSL internet speeds by area in Fleming County.

DSL Internet Speed Key
The average Fleming County home can get up to 95 Mbps on their DSL internet plan. The fastest DSL download speed in the county is 300 Mbps, which 4.11% of residents can get. Some homes and apartments do not have access to these speeds. On the slower end, for example, 21.59% of homes can only purchase plans up to 10 Mbps. See the internet provider details below for info about their speed and coverage in Fleming County.
DSL internet speeds tend to be faster in the northwest parts of Fleming County, and slower in the southeast areas of the county.
Is DSL the fastest internet I can get in Fleming County?
The fastest internet for you may vary based on where in Fleming County you live. In general, fiber competes most often with DSL in the county.
- Fiber is the fastest internet type for 40.27% of Fleming County homes.
- Cable is fastest for 37.25% of the county.
- DSL is fastest for 13.11%.
- Fixed wireless is fastest for 8.45%.
- Satellite internet may be the only option for less than 1% of Fleming County homes.
